What to do if your toes get calluses when wearing high heels

For many women who love beauty, high heels are a must-have shoe. After putting on high heels, the whole person becomes much more energetic and has a particularly beautiful feeling. Even the way they walk becomes much more beautiful. Although high heels make us look beautiful, wearing them for a long time will cause calluses on the toes, which will make the toes particularly uncomfortable. At this time, some relief methods are needed.

Method 1: Soft leather high heels can prevent calluses

When buying high heels, you can choose real leather high heels, because these leather fabrics are not as hard as PU leather. Soft leather high heels can effectively prevent calluses on toes.

Method 2: Wearing high heels of moderate height can reduce callus

If you wear high heels for a long time, your body will tilt to a certain extent, causing the center of gravity to move forward. The force is applied to the forefoot, and the toes are the points under greater force. If there is long-term wear and tear, there will be redness and swelling in the early stage, and calluses in the later stage. These are all normal phenomena. Don't worry too much. You will recover after changing to low-heeled shoes. It is best not to wear shoes with upright heels. You should pay attention to wearing flat heels or even wedge heels.

Method 3: Wearing half a size larger high heels can prevent calluses

Don't wear tight or small shoes to avoid blood circulation disorders in the feet and prevent calluses on the toes due to excessive squeezing by shoes.

Method 4: Avoid wearing high heels barefoot to prevent calluses

It is best not to wear high heels barefoot, as this will hurt the skin of your feet. Avoid direct friction between the skin of your feet and high heels, which may cause calluses.

Method 5: Soak your feet to remove calluses

If your feet only have a thin layer of cuticle, in daily care, you can choose to soak your feet and then gently massage them to gradually rub off the cuticle to prevent the cuticle from accumulating into calluses.

Method 6: White vinegar and salt can remove calluses on the feet

If you have calluses on your feet, soak your feet every night. Add vinegar (about one tablespoon) and a small amount of salt to the water. Rub your feet with your feet to remove the calluses and dead skin while soaking. Finally, rinse them with water and apply moisturizer. Do this for a week and the results will be significant.

Wearing high heels should pay attention to:

1. Don't always wear high heels of the same height to avoid frequent compression on the same part of the foot.

2. When sitting upright, you should bend your feet first, then gently stretch your legs, maintain this posture for 30 minutes, do not lift your legs, so that your feet can relax.

3. When walking in high heels, you should keep your chest up and your stomach in, walk naturally and steadily. You should not bend your back, walk fast, or climb hills.

4. Pay more attention to foot care, develop the habit of soaking your feet in hot water, and massage them appropriately.

5. If you wear high heels, pay attention to the occasion. Do not wear them in a crowded car or on an uneven road, because these shoes are designed for special occasions, such as dances.

6. Some extremely high heels are not designed for walking. Wearing them at certain times has great "sexual" significance, but there is no need to wear them at other times, so you should pay special attention to them.

7. When walking in high heels, you should pay attention to taking breaks constantly. When resting, you can lift your toes and move your calves.

8. It is best not to wear leather shoes barefoot, as this will damage the skin of your feet.

9. When wearing pointed high heels, make sure to move your toes while you can toe them. This can provide some relief and prevent excessive pressure on the same part.
